Adventure awaits everyone at the Burke Museum on the University of Washington campus-the Pacific Northwest's hub for natural history and cultural heritage. See changing exhibits on discoveries in natural history and traditional cultural arts. Five million natural specimens in the collection help researchers unravel the complexity of the world we live in.
Special events from the kid-friendly Dinosaur Day and Bug Blast to Thursday night lectures and family weekend activities offer something to entertain everyone. Highlights of the collection include the region's only dinosaur skeleton on view all year long!
